Freddy Beras Goico (1940-2010) was a renowned Dominican television producer, humorist, and broadcaster. He became a household name in the Dominican Republic for his influential television programs and his ability to connect with audiences through humor and social commentary. His legacy continues to be honored, as seen with the naming of various streets and institutions after him, solidifying his status as one of the most beloved figures in Dominican media history.
